The Corporation also incorporates by reference any additional documents, other than information in such documents that the SEC allows us to furnish rather than file and any other information that the SEC allows us not to incorporate by reference, subsequently filed by the Corporation with the SEC under Sections 13(a), 13(c), 14 or 15(d) of the Exchange Act prior to the filing of a post-effective amendment which indicates that all securities offered have been sold or which deregisters all securities then remaining unsold, and each such document shall be a part of this Registration Statement from the respective date of filing of each such document. These documents may include periodic reports, such as Annual Reports on Form 10-K, Quarterly Reports on Form 10-Q, and Current Reports on Form 8-K, as well as Proxy Statements. Information in any documents that the Corporation subsequently files with the SEC will automatically update and replace the information previously filed with the information incorporated by reference into this Registration Statement. INDEMNIFICATION OF DIRECTORS AND OFFICERS ----------------------------------------- Pursuant to Sections 1741-1743 of the Pennsylvania Business Corporation Law of 1988 (Act of December 21, 1988, P.L. 1444) ("PA BCL"), PNC has the power to indemnify its directors and officers against liabilities they may incur in such capacities provided certain standards are met, including good faith and the belief that the particular action is in, or not opposed to, the best interests of the corporation and, with respect to a criminal proceeding, had no reasonable cause to believe his or her conduct was unlawful. In general, this power to indemnify does not exist in the case of actions against a director or officer by or in the right of the corporation if the person entitled to indemnification shall have been adjudged to be liable to the corporation unless and to the extent that the person is adjudged to be fairly and reasonably entitled to indemnity. A corporation is required to indemnify directors and officers against expenses they may incur in defending actions against them in such capacities if they are successful on the merits or otherwise in the defense of such actions. Pursuant to Section 1745 of the PA BCL, PNC has the power to pay expenses (including attorneys' fees) incurred by a director or officer in a proceeding in advance of the final disposition of the proceeding upon receipt of an undertaking by or on behalf of the director or officer to repay the amount if it is ultimately determined that he or she is not entitled to be indemnified by the corporation. Section 1746 of the PA BCL provides that the foregoing provisions shall not be deemed exclusive of any other rights to which a person seeking indemnification may be entitled under, among other things, any by-law provision, provided that no indemnification may be made in any case where the act or failure to act giving rise to the claim for indemnification is determined by a court to have constituted willful misconduct or recklessness. PNC's By-Laws generally provide for the mandatory indemnification of directors and officers in accordance with and to the full extent permitted by the laws of the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ania as in effect at the time of such indemnification and for mandatory advancement of expenses upon receipt of the required undertaking. PNC's By-Laws also eliminate, to the maximum extent permitted by the laws of the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ania, the personal liability of directors for monetary damages for any action taken, or any failure to take any action as a director, except in any case such elimination is not permitted by law. Section 18 of the Plan (Exhibit 99.1 of this Registration Statement) also provides for indemnification of members of the Plan Committee. PNC has purchased directors' and officers' liability insurance covering certain liabilities that may be incurred by the Corporation's directors and officers in connection with the performance of their duties.
